For a detailed overview of U.S. markets, see <a href=\"https:\/\/www.coindesk.com\/daybook-us\">CoinDesk&#8217;s Crypto Daybook Americas.<\/a><\/em><\/p>\n<p>Bitcoin treasury companies are facing a simple but brutal test: can they outperform BTC itself, or should investors skip them and buy the asset outright?<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If you aren\u2019t doing that, there\u2019s no reason to do the strategies, just buy a Bitcoin ETF,\u201d said Matt Cole, CEO of Strive Asset Management, during a panel at BTC Asia in Hong Kong.<\/p>\n<p>Cole might be best known for being a staunch advocate of <a href=\"https:\/\/www.coindesk.com\/markets\/2025\/03\/25\/gamestop-to-add-bitcoin-to-balance-sheet\">GameStop (GME) putting BTC on its balance sheet.<\/a><\/p>\n<p>On stage, Cole described the playbook as a search for alpha, finding ways to outperform BTC without simply piling on bitcoin-specific risk. Cole explained that this comes down to financing, where he pointed to a shift from convertibles to perpetual preferred equity as a way to lock in leverage.<\/p>\n<p>He added that the hardest milestone is scale: reaching $1 billion in capital, the point where financing becomes cheap enough to support IPOs and bigger teams.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e hardest thing to do for bitcoin treasury companies is getting to a billion dollars,\u201d he said, citing MicroStrategy\u2019s Michael Saylor.<\/p>\n<p>That scale, Cole stressed, only works with bitcoin. Ethereum and other tokens, he said, act too much like equities with shifting monetary policies.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cEthereum makes for a horrible asset for a treasury company,\u201d Cole said. \u201cBitcoin perpetually goes up versus fiat currencies because they\u2019re being debased.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>In his view, BTC&#8217;s fixed supply makes it the only asset capable of supporting a levered treasury strategy designed to compound over time.<\/p>\n<p>Andrew Webley of The Smarter Web Company, a publicly listed U.K. web designer with BTC on the balance sheet, struck a more measured tone regarding market NAV, Bitcoin yield versus dilution, and company size.<\/p>\n<p>Smaller firms, he said, have an advantage in raising capital, but transparency and clear risk communication remain just as important as the math.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e most important thing that you can do as a public company, in my opinion, is to publish our rules first,\u201d Webley said, adding that clear disclosure helps investors understand the trade-offs of a BTC treasury model.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If somebody can understand the risks, then in our opinion these things are the very best value opportunities in the whole world,\u201d he added.<\/p>\n<p>The split underscored the choice facing investors: invest in firms pursuing aggressive strategies to outperform BTC or favor companies that promise steady growth with clear transparency.<\/p>\n<p>Either way, panelists agreed that bitcoin\u2019s role as a treasury asset is only expanding as fiat continues to be debased.<\/p>\n<h2><strong>Market Movement:<\/strong><\/h2>\n<p><strong>BTC:<\/strong> Bitcoin is trading above $110,500, trading slightly lower following a minor pullback, though signs of accumulation, such as resilient demand near key support, suggest market participants remain bullish on its next breakout, according to CoinDesk&#8217;s market insights bot.<\/p>\n<p><strong>ETH: <\/strong>ETH is trading at $4300, down 0.6%.
